Sheffield Utd V Middlesborough
Sheffield United have fallen a long way since they were in the premiership but a few short seasons ago. They are now just hovering above the drop zone in the Championship and have some very important games coming up. However it’s the FA Cup that has to be concentrated on today and the visit of Middlesborough. Bryan Robson departed as boss and was quickly replaced by Kevin Blackwell on Thursday. The home team have looked a little more composed in recent times with them unbeaten in 5 games and in this round courtesy of a 2 – 1 win over Man City in the last tie. Scoring goals has been a big problem for them this season with only 34 goals from 32 games, a stat that sees them amongst the lowest scorers in the league. They have only scored 2 or more in five of their home games from a total of sixteen.
Middlesborough are also very similar to Sheffield in the scoring charts. 23 goals in 26 games in total leave's them only ahead of Derby in the goalscoring table. Their away games haven’t been too exciting either with 6 of the last 7 finishing under 2.5 goals.
Middlesborough seem to have found their feet though in the premiership this season and for the first time in a long while they look to be safe from relegation, even at this early stage. They are no pushovers and rely on a defensive style to their game and it’s hard to see where a shot shy team like Sheffield United will punish them . Boro are not exactly prolific in front of goals either though and may struggle against a side going for their third clean sheet in a row.
I wouldn’t rule out the 0 – 0 draw here or possibly a 1 – 0 win for Boro.
